Welders get their own section in the NEC. It's worth looking up.

The nameplate will list a "duty cycle." This bit of info in turd is used to select your breaker and wire size. In theory, one could run #12, on a 100 amp breaker, if the duty cycle was low enough.
DOing so would probably be foolish, though. Replace the welder with another machine, and you're likely to have to re-do the entire circuit.
